Applicant: Samsung Display Co., Ltd
Inventor: Jun-Ho Hwang , Choonyul Oh , Sunjoon Hwang , Dongjun Han
IPC: G09G3/20
Abstract: In a method of operating a display device, it is determined whether an image represented by input image data is a single color image, it is determined whether the image represented by the input image data is a low gray image, compensated image data are generated by adding sub-pixel data corresponding to a color different from a color of the single color image to the input image data when the image represented by the input image data is the single color image and the low gray image, and an image is displayed based on the compensated image data.

Applicant: Samsung Display Co., LTD.
Inventor: Junho Hwang , Yoongyu Lee , Sunjoon Hwang
IPC: G09G3/20 , G09G3/3225
Abstract: A gamma correction apparatus for a display device, includes: a measurer configured to measure an optical characteristic of a display panel; and a gamma data generator configured to generate measurement gamma data for at least one measurement gray level pre-determined from among a plurality of gray levels, based on the optical characteristic received from the measurer, generate prediction gamma data for at least one prediction gray level other than the at least one measurement gray level from among the plurality of gray levels by using an equation defining a relationship between a gray level and an optical characteristic, and generate gray level-wise gamma data, based on the measurement gamma data and the prediction gamma data.

Applicant: Samsung Display Co., LTD.
Inventor: Minseong Son , Sunjoon Hwang , Yunseong Kim , Boram Shin , Seung-Kyu Lee
IPC: G09G3/32
Abstract: A display device includes: a display panel having a first region and a second region defined in the display panel, in which the second region is adjacent to the first region in a first direction. The display panel includes: a first pixel disposed in the first region, a second pixel disposed in the second region, a first bias voltage line electrically connected to the first pixel to transmit a first bias voltage, and a second bias voltage line electrically connected to the second pixel to transmit a second bias voltage. A time point, at which a level of the first bias voltage is changed, differs from a time point at which a level of the second bias voltage is changed, when the display panel operates at a first frame frequency.
